Hiking Trail Conditions Report |
 | Peaks |
Mt. Madison, Mt. Adams, NH |
|
 | Trails: |
Valley Way, Osgood Trail, Gulfside, Lowe's Path |
|
 | Date of Hike: |
Thursday, April 16, 2015 |

 | Surface Conditions: |
Dry Trail, Snow/Ice - Monorail (Stable) |
|
 | Recommended Equipment: |
Light Traction |
|
 | Water Crossing Notes: |
Some of the small crossings on Valley Way have open water but are easy to step over. A few are bridged but the bridges are beginning to look unstable. |

 | Comments: |
Monorail on Valley Way is very stable - starting to soften up in the early afternoon. Microspikes all the way. We carried snowshoes but no reason to use them. At higher elevation the monorail seems too narrow for snowshoes.
Above treeline snow coverage is very intermittent - it is mostly bare rocks now. We barebooted most of it.
